2012-01-03 4 views
0

私は、AJAX Update Panel内の単純なASP.Net File Upローダーを使用しています。 しかし、私はパスとファイル名にアクセスしていません あなたは私が問題を解決し、他の方法があれば提案することができますか?Ajax UploadPanel内のFileUploader値へのアクセス

ありがとうとよろしく

答えて

0

基本的には、ファイルのアップロードは、UpdatePanelの内部で動作しません。

しかし、あなたは正確に何にアクセスしたいですか?とにかくクライアントファイルのパスを取得することはできません。

+0

私は実際にサーバーにクライアントファイルをアップロードします。しかし、私はそれを更新パネルの中で使う必要があります。これが可能です。それ以外の方法はありません。 plzが提案する。 –

+0

http://www.codeproject.com/KB/aspnet/fileupload.aspx – Remy

0

上記のように、アップデート内にファイルをアップロードすることはできません。

あなたのUpdatePanelの内PostBackTriggerを利用することができます:

PostBackTrigger

上記のMSDNの記事はのFileUploadコントロールとPostBackTriggerを使用するためのコードリストが含まれています。

別のページ(if:ASP.NET - Upload File With Loading Image using JavaScript and C#を参照)でiframeを使用するか、javascriptとflashを使用してファイルをアップロードする多くのサードパーティ製コンポーネントのいずれかを使用します。以下に、より人気のあるもの)

Uploadify

SWFUpload

のカップルは、この情報がお役に立てば幸いです。

0

あなたは、このような更新パネルにポストバックのトリガーを追加する必要があります。

<Triggers> 
<asp:PostBackTrigger ControlID="SubmitButtonId" /> 
</Triggers> 

はこれが役立つことを願って、私がのために知らせてください。任意の問題

関連する問題